Workday Security Administrator
Moog Inc. is a performance-driven company that empowers its employees to solve technical challenges while fostering a supportive culture. They are seeking a Workday Security Administrator responsible for managing and maintaining the security framework within the Workday system, ensuring compliance and collaborating with various teams to enhance security solutions.

Responsibilities
Design, implement, and maintain role-based security models
Configure domain and business process security policies
Manage custom security groups and user roles
Conduct regular audits to ensure alignment with internal policies and external regulations (e.g., SOX)
Document security incidents and resolutions
Support internal and external audit processes
Work closely with HR, IT, and compliance teams to translate business needs into secure configurations
Troubleshoot access issues and provide guidance on security best practices
Participate in Workday Community and user groups to stay current on trends and updates
Maintain detailed documentation of security configurations and procedures
Recommend and implement improvements to enhance system security and efficiency
Stay informed on Workday releases and assess impacts on security configurations
Qualification
Required
At least five (5) years of proven experience in Workday, inclusive of Workday configuration within a global organization
Strong understanding of role-based access control and data privacy standards
Experience with security governance frameworks and compliance requirements
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ills
Ability to manage multiple priorities and work collaboratively across teams
Preferred
Experience with Workday integrations and reporting security
Familiarity with audit protocols and risk analysis
Certification in Workday Security, or related HRIS systems
